Features to Look For

When choosing a phone system, a key feature to consider is scalability. A quality phone system should effortlessly grow with your business as it expands. Whether you are adding new employees or expanding to new locations, the ability to scale is crucial. Look for systems that allow you to smoothly add lines or incorporate additional features without substantial disruption.

A further aspect to focus on is the ability to integrate with additional business software. Modern phone systems should be able to work with with customer management software, email platforms, and collaboration tools. This integration enhances productivity by allowing employees to access important information and connect effectively from one central platform. Ensure that the phone system you select offers powerful APIs or native integrations that fit your operational needs.

In conclusion, consider the reliability and call quality of the phone system. This includes evaluating the technology used, whether it is VoIP or traditional phone lines, and the infrastructure's ability to maintain clear calls without interruptions. Look for providers that offer uptime and provide features like call recording, voicemail-to-email, and analytics to enhance your overall communication strategy. A reliable system ensures that your team can remain connected and responsive to clients and colleagues alike.

Premier Phone Systems Reviewed

When evaluating telecommunication solutions within your business, it can be crucial to take into account reliability and functionality. A standout option is the Voice over Internet Protocol solution, that allows organizations to make phone calls over the online. This system delivers considerable cost savings, particularly for companies with remote teams, as this solution requires minimalistic equipment and is easily scaled up or decreased easily. VoIP systems often include a variety of features, such as voicemail to email, call rerouting, and multiline calling, making them a versatile option among current businesses.

Another formidable choice is the classic PBX system. Such a telephone system offers excellent call management and is recognized for its strength. While it generally involves a higher upfront expenditure for setup, many organizations prefer it for its trustworthiness and call clarity during phone calls. The PBX system is particularly advantageous for larger companies that need complex call distribution and comprehensive analytics to oversee high volumes of calls efficiently.

In conclusion, cloud-based communication systems have become as a popular among startups and small organizations. Such solutions eliminate the need for tangible hardware, relying instead on a subscription-based approach that offers impressive flexibility. Cloud systems may mesh effortlessly with other business applications, boosting productivity. Clients enjoy the convenience of use and the ability to use their phone system from any device connected to the internet, enabling a truly flexible staff.
